Washington State House Democrats announcement. Rep. Dan Bronoske (D-Lakewood) introduced legislation Thursday to increase the availability of epinephrine for schools. Epinephrine is used for emergency treatment of a severe allergic reaction or to treat anaphylaxis. Most associated with epinephrine auto-injectors, it can also be administered by a medical professional with a regular syringe. Currently, schools […]

Free business skills training for Pierce County small business owners
Pierce County announcement. Small business owners in Pierce County now have access to free, on-demand business skills training. The Pierce County Business Skills Program offers nine free, non-credit, short courses to help entrepreneurs start, build, and keep their business on track. “We want to promote economic opportunity throughout our community and one way we are […]
Eastern Oregon University announces 2022 fall term Dean’s List
Eastern Oregon University named 572 students to the Dean’s List for the 2022 fall term. Qualifying students achieve and maintain a grade point average of 3.5 or higher on a 4.0 scale while completing a minimum of 12 hours of graded EOU coursework. Symphony Tacoma’s ‘Reconciliation’ Features World Premiere by Local Composer
Symphony Tacoma announcement. Tacoma, WA — Symphony Tacoma’s February concert presents selections from Tacoma Method, a new opera by Dr. Gregory Youtz, along with celebrated works by Britten and Brahms. The concert will take place on Saturday, February 25, 2023 at 7:30 pm in Tacoma’s Pantages Theater. Tacoma Method sheds light on perhaps the most tragic chapter of Tacoma’s history. […]

A night of heartache and hope
Pierce County Executive, Bruce Dammeier announcement. Last night (and this morning), I was out in the field as part of our annual Point in Time (PIT) count of chronically homeless residents. Each year, our Human Services team leads a community effort to conduct this “Count” to meet a Federal Department of Housing and Urban Development […]
